It's malware, so you are right not to want to install it. Can you run other Firefox windows? You could try a bookmarklet to zap the page. Three steps:

(1) Open my bookmarklets page here: http://dev.jeffersonscher.com/bookmarklets.html

(2) Right-click the Escape button and choose Bookmark This Link, or if you see a convenient spot on your Bookmarks Toolbar, you can click and drag the button there

(3) Back on the problem page, cancel the dialog (stay on page) and then click the Escape button -- wherever you added it (e.g., Bookmarks Toolbar or Bookmarks Menu) -- it should zap the page so you can then close it
